Transaction 35b7913ea6f26f679316c2abf7e7fe208aa0e2eefba71e24dd52b3d48be6635e

1 Input
2 Outputs
  • 35b7913ea6f26f679316c2abf7e7fe208aa0e2eefba71e24dd52b3d48be6635e:0
  • value  15088809
    address  1FxmqwBqSb9vwkXLX4JsLEAGfbYRae9Hug
  • 35b7913ea6f26f679316c2abf7e7fe208aa0e2eefba71e24dd52b3d48be6635e:1
  • value  6129258
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c